MRS. ANNA SCHAID
PASSED AWAY AT ELGIN AT THE AGE OF 82 YEARS

Mrs. Anna Schaid, who passed away at Sherman's hospital, Elgin, last Wednesday, April 11, was for many years a resident of this village and Johnsburg.

The deceased was a daughter of Nicholas and Anna Justen, being the eldest of a family of eight children.

She was born at Hirten, Germany, January 27, 1841. In 1866 her parents left their native country for America, leaving the two eldest children in the Fatherland, her parents being financially unable to bring all of the family at one time. Mrs. Schaid with another sister followed their followed their parents to this country two years later.

The family first settled at Johnsburg, where the deceased grew up and was married to Peter Schaid. The exact date of the marriage could not be supplied by our informant.

After a short residence at Johnsburg, the family moved to this village, where her husband, who passed away five years ago, conducted a blacksmith shop for many years. They later moved to Crystal Lake and thence to Elgin, where Mrs. Schaid has made her home with her daughter for a number of years.

She was the mother of eight children, all of whom are left to survive. They are:
Mrs. William Dickerson of Denver, Colo.,
Michael of Chicago,
Mrs. John Pfannenstill of Volo,
Mrs. Joe Pfannenstill of Grayslake,
Anna,
and Mrs. Geo. Shales of Elgin,
Joseph of Jacksonville, Fla.,
and William of Walworth, Wis.
Besides these, she also leaves
one sister and four brothers,
Mrs. Eva Stritz, who resides near Johnsburg,
John, Joseph, Nicholas, and Jacob Justen of this village.

The body arrived in McHenry on the 10:15 train last Saturday morning, the funeral taking place from St. Mary's Catholic church, with interment in the family lot in St. Mary's cemetery. Rev. Charles S. Nix officiated.

The McHenry Plaindealer; McHenry, Illinois.
April 19, 1923; Page Four.
